Fiberglass cable trays support, organize, and protect electrical cables while providing corrosion resistance, durability, and electrical insulation in harsh environments.

Core Functions

Cable Support and Organization: Fiberglass cable trays act as a structural support system for electrical and instrumentation cables, keeping them organized and preventing sagging or tangling. They provide a clear pathway for routing cables in industrial, commercial, and infrastructure projects, simplifying installation and maintenance . Corrosion Resistance: Made from fiberglass-reinforced plastic (FRP), these trays resist moisture, chemicals, and other environmental factors, making them ideal for chemical plants, wastewater treatment facilities, marine environments, and outdoor installations . Durability and Longevity: Fiberglass trays withstand extreme temperatures, UV exposure, and physical wear, offering a long service life with minimal performance degradation. This reduces the need for frequent replacements and lowers overall maintenance costs . Electrical Insulation: FRP material is non-conductive, reducing the risk of electrical failures or short circuits. This makes fiberglass trays suitable for areas with high safety requirements and sensitive electrical equipment . Lightweight and Easy Installation: Fiberglass trays are significantly lighter than steel, which simplifies handling, installation, and transportation. Despite their light weight, they maintain high strength and load-bearing capacity, supporting heavy cables and industrial equipment . Heat Dissipation and Ventilation: Certain types, like ladder-style trays, allow excellent ventilation and heat dissipation for large-diameter power cables, preventing overheating and maintaining cable performance . Protection Against Mechanical Damage: Solid-bottom or trough-type fiberglass trays provide enhanced protection against dust, debris, liquids, and mechanical impacts, ensuring the integrity of sensitive control and communication cables .

Additional Benefits

  • Non-magnetic and Transparent to Radio Waves: Fiberglass trays do not interfere with electromagnetic signals, making them suitable for installations near sensitive electronic equipment .
  • Fire Resistance: Many FRP trays are treated with flame retardant additives, meeting fire safety standards such as UL94 V-0 .
  • Modular Design: Fiberglass trays come in straight sections, elbows, tees, and crosses, allowing flexible configurations to meet complex cabling requirements . Overall, fiberglass cable trays provide a robust, cost-effective, and safe solution for cable management in challenging environments where traditional metallic trays may fail. They combine structural support, environmental resistance, and electrical safety, making them a preferred choice for modern industrial and commercial installations .
